W909 OAG is a 2000 Toyota Yaris in Gold with a 998cc petrol engine. This vehicle has been through 17 MOT tests with a personal pass rate of 82.4%.
Across all 2000 Toyota Yaris models, the average MOT pass rate is 73.4% with a typical mileage of 74,260 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Toyota Yaris f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 149,812 recorded failures. If you're considering buying W909 OAG, it's worth having these areas checked by a mechanic before committing.
The Toyota Yaris typically stays on UK roads for around 27 years. At 26 years old, this Toyota Yaris is approaching the upper end of the typical lifespan for this model.
